Last year’s Fringe featured the new ‘Dutch season’, that showcased the best events from the Amsterdam Fringe festival. It also saw the return of the ever popular late-night Fringe City, a one-night extravaganza featuring pop up bars, food stalls and a huge main stage.

The 2017 Brighton Fringe ran for almost a months, and featured 1,070 individual events! These included more than 200 completely free events, so no excuses if you’re on a tight budget! The locations stretched over 155 locations across England, with over 555,000 people attending overall.

The Fringe is committed to showcasing new talent and small projects that get the opportunity to be picked up by promoters and brought on to Edinburgh! Anyone has the chance to create a project for the Brighton Fringe, the open arts event provides a platform for all kinds of innovative performance. The Fringe include both the most experienced entertainers, and those who have never performed in front of a crowd, so don’t be afraid to  get involved if you are an aspiring artist.
